# Thumbnail Queue — Environment Variables

The Snapfern thumbnail queue reads its config at worker startup, so changes require a restart. Set `THUMB_QUEUE_CONCURRENCY` and `THUMB_QUEUE_REGION` first; defaults are safe for staging. The broker will refuse connections without authentication, so the final required entry is the broker credential, which goes on the next line of your env file:

vault entry, yadug-yahig: VAULT_KEY8=0123db84

Runbook extract — survey kit runs (Tollivant Surveying)

Quick one for the coordinator: the crate of survey instruments heading to the Marnock Flats job is ready on bay 3. It's heavier than it looks — two people to load, always strapped, never stacked. Levels and the total station hate vibration, so keep the driver off the quarry shortcut. Calibration slips ride in the crate pocket, not the cab. Don't leave it unattended at fuel stops. The confidential hand-over instruction for the courier sits directly below.

handover note for yagep-tagef: the fenok sorwyn courier leaves the fraok sileth sorax ledger at gate 2873 under passcode 476683

Attendees reviewed the lease renegotiation for the Dellbrook warehouse with landlord Pentower Estates. Mr. Calloway summarised the revised terms: a seven-year extension, a rent cap tied to the regional index, and a break clause at year four. Ms. Ferran raised concerns about maintenance obligations shifting to us; counsel will review clause wording before signature. The board agreed to target completion before quarter end. For the incoming director, the following confidential note summarises the related business plans.

board note of yaweg-tagug: Only 61 of the 430 pilot accounts renewed Lamael, so a churn review is set for March 10. Olidorek Group is in early talks to buy Sorirek Logistics for about $398.9 million.